teufelhund Posted August 22, 2016 Share #3 Posted August 22, 2016 This is a correct legit WWII Items sent to the former USSR under the lend Lease programme such as M36 pistol belts etc.. were not "US" & MFG stamped. Other makers are KADIN , B&B inc, S.Froelich Co , RMCo T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

doyler Posted August 22, 2016 Share #6 Posted August 22, 2016 I have seen both marked and unmarked lend lease items. I have a Thompson pouch marked inside the belt loop and dated but no US on the back. I have see 55 gallon drums of Thompson stuff and M36 pistol belts new old stock that came out of the former Soviet Union.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
